Output 3c16f4a7067e9ffb832ae0b442f4a59c661d81772d413fa90def1e94f37c7d60:23

value
1611034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7423da59e4def01033b93ceef898a8912f98a538 OP_EQUAL
address
3CH7FuFJiWjTAz3a23KKikXzq9ZZ7m8XbY
transaction
3c16f4a7067e9ffb832ae0b442f4a59c661d81772d413fa90def1e94f37c7d60
spent
true